The TeraFlex JK: Hard Top Handle Kit streamlines the process of removing and installing your JK Wrangler/Unlimited model’s hard top. The handles give provide a place to grip/lift the hard top, while the rubber bumpers protect the underside of the hardtop from damage during storage and removal.
Includes:
• Hard Top Handles - 4
• Rubber Bumpers - 4
• All necessary hardware
Features & Benefits:
• Handles provide a place to grip/lift the hard top
• Constructed from CNC machined extruded 6061-T6 aluminum,
• Black anodized finish for good looks and durability
• TeraFlex logo laser etched into handles
• O-ring seal prevents water leaks and wind noise
• Rubber bumpers protect underside of hard top from damage during storage and removal
Note(s):
